AllNewsPhotosVideos
Mahesana

Mahesana, Videos

Mahesana, Latest News

Mehsana, also spelled Mahesana, is a city and municipality in Mehsana district, in the Indian state of Gujarat. Established in 14th century, the city was under Gaekwads of Baroda State from 18th century to the independence of India in 1947.
Read More